What Is a Section 8 Company?
A Section 8 Company is a non-profit entity registered under Section 8 of the Companies Act, 2013, formed to promote objectives such as education, art, science, sports, research, social welfare, charity, religion or protection of the environment.
Any income or profit the company earns must be applied only toward promoting its stated objectives — it cannot be distributed as dividend to its members.
| Section 8 Company | Trust / Society |
|---|---|
| Registered under the Companies Act, 2013 with MCA | Registered under trust or societies registration laws |
| Governed by Memorandum & Articles of Association | Governed by a trust deed or society bye-laws |
| Generally higher credibility with funders/CSR partners | Credibility varies by state and registering authority |
| Subject to ROC filings similar to other companies | Filing requirements vary by state and structure |
Documents Required
Keep these ready before your consultation to speed up drafting and filing.
- PAN and address proof of all directors/members
- Passport-size photographs of directors/members
- Proof of the registered office address
- No-objection certificate from the property owner, if rented
- Digital Signature Certificate (DSC) for directors
- Draft objectives and proposed activities of the organisation

Frequently Asked Questions
How many members are needed to form a Section 8 Company?
A Section 8 Company can be formed with a minimum of two members for a private company structure, or seven for a public company structure, along with the required number of directors.
Can a Section 8 Company earn profit?
Yes, it can generate income through its activities, but that income must be applied only toward promoting its stated objectives and cannot be distributed to members as dividend.
Is a Section 8 Company automatically tax-exempt?
No. Incorporation under Section 8 is separate from income tax exemption. The organisation typically needs to apply for 12A and 80G registration with the tax authorities to claim exemptions and let donors claim deductions.
What compliance does a Section 8 Company have every year?
It needs to hold board meetings, file annual returns and financial statements with the Registrar of Companies, and get its accounts audited, similar to other companies under the Companies Act.
